What “electric recliner” means

Each seat reclines using a built-in motor: at the touch of a button the backrest eases back and a footrest rises, and it returns the same way. Because the action is powered, each reclining seat generally needs a mains socket within reach, so it is worth planning the layout with power access in mind, and keeping the cable run tidy and out of the way of foot traffic. This is different from a manual recliner, which you operate by hand with a lever or a push back and which needs no power.

We describe the reclining as comfort and adjustable positioning — the ability to ease back and put your feet up at the touch of a button — rather than making any claim about back health, posture or any medical benefit. Whether a reclined position feels comfortable is personal, and it is worth trying the action before you decide how much room to leave in front of each seat. Sizes and formats

The range offers a full ladder of options: an electric recliner armchair, a 2 seater and a 3 seater sofa, and matching sets from a 2+1 up to a three-piece 3+2+1, taking in 3+1, 2+2, 3+2, 3+3, 2+1+1 and 3+1+1. The numbers are the seats in each piece, so a 3+2+1 is a three-seater, a two-seater and an armchair, while a 2+1 pairs a two-seater with a single armchair for a smaller room.

Every seat across the range reclines, so a set gives powered reclining for the whole family rather than just one favoured chair, which is part of the appeal of choosing a recliner set over a single reclining sofa. Choosing the right size and allowing for recline

Start with how many people you seat and the space you have, then match a size to it: an armchair or 2 seater suits a snug or small room; a 3 seater or a 2+2 suits most family rooms; a larger set needs a bigger space. Crucially, an electric recliner needs extra depth behind it for the backrest and in front for the footrest when open, so allow clearance around every reclining seat rather than pushing it flat against a wall.

Measuring, power and delivery access

Measure the length and depth of the space each piece will sit against, allowing extra depth for the recliner when open, then measure the width and height of every doorway, hallway, stairwell and tight turn each piece must pass through, plus lift dimensions if you are above ground level. Because the recliners are powered, also check there is a mains socket within reach of where each piece will sit.

Caring for a fabric recliner sofa

General fabric care is straightforward: vacuum gently with an upholstery attachment to lift dust, and blot spills promptly with a clean cloth rather than rubbing them in. Keep the sofa out of prolonged direct sunlight so the colour stays true, and operate the recliner mechanism smoothly rather than forcing it so the motor and frame stay in good order.
